This Math Puzzle has Left Netizens in Splits
No doubt in today’s time we have got many digital alternatives for entertainment but some old school things can never change and, solving puzzle is among them. Recently a twitter user evoked this excitement after he posted a confusing math equation and asked the Netizens to solve it. His puzzle left everyone scratching their heads and people were stunned when they got to know the answer.
“Solve carefully!” he wrote, asking people the answer to “230 – 220 x 0.5”.
